Great home cinema projector,
I bought this projector on 6/4/13, installed it on 6/7/13, used it about 10 hours this weekend and so far I love it. The imagine is very clear and crisp, the setup was a breeze and the projector was everything I was expecting.
Pros
- Great price $934
- Decent looking (physically), not too heavy or big
- Great picture quality, lots of input options
- Quick shutdown cooldown (lamp)
- Decently quick startup
- Nicely designed remote (backlit)
Cons
- Power cable short, I have to go buy an extension
- Sometimes the search for inputs takes a while and when the PS3 for example is loading an app the projector starts to search for inputs
- Menu takes a while to get used to
- Expensive ($99) 3D glasses
